Client360 Product Manager

UBS is looking for a Client360 Product Manager who has experience in product management within the financial services industry or another regulated, data-intensive environment and is interested in the application of AI and analytics. The Product Manager will be responsible for developing AI-powered products that provide proactive insights and decision support for sales teams, while ensuring that customer data is managed securely and in compliance with regulations.

Your expertise

- Bachelor’s degree or international equivalent in computer science, mathematics, engineering, or a related field, or equivalent experience in a similar role - Experience in product management within the financial services sector or another regulated, data-intensive environment - Solid foundation in product fundamentals—roadmaps, discovery, agile delivery, and results-driven prioritization - Strong data literacy, with the ability to think in terms of data models, understand relationships, and manage datasets as core assets - Genuine curiosity about AI and analytics and their responsible application in an enterprise setting, as well as the ability to collaborate with technical teams while communicating clearly with business leaders - A mindset that values controls, data privacy, and “secure-by-design” solutions - Experience with CRM or customer data platforms, and experience with Power BI, analytics, or reporting platforms would be a plus - Familiarity with the Microsoft ecosystem (e.g., OpenFin / FDC3) - Interest in UX and user research
